The Federal Reserve is set to begin expanding its balance sheet again early next year, helping to ease investors’ fears over the daunting borrowing needs of the world’s most important economy.
Fed officials called time on their three-year quantitative tightening programme on Wednesday, with chair Jay Powell acknowledging that the central bank was soon likely to return to becoming a substantial buyer of US Treasuries.
“At a certain point, you’ll want?.?.?.?reserves to start gradually growing to keep up with the size of the banking system and the size of the economy,” Powell said.
